Start the day early with a trek to the Tadiandamol Peak, the highest mountain in Coorg. Enjoy the scenic views of the Western Ghats and spot some wildlife on the way. After the trek, head to a local coffee plantation to learn about the coffee-making process and enjoy a cup of freshly brewed coffee. In the evening, visit the Namdroling Monastery, the largest teaching center of Tibetan Buddhism in the world.
Experience another exciting river rafting adventure on the Barapole River. This river is known for its challenging rapids and is perfect for experienced rafters. After the rafting, head to the Chelavara Falls, a beautiful waterfall surrounded by lush greenery. In the evening, enjoy a bonfire and barbecue at a local campsite.
Spend the morning at the Dubare Elephant Camp, where you can interact with elephants, feed them, and even bathe them. After the elephant experience, head to the Harangi Reservoir to enjoy a peaceful picnic by the water. In the evening, visit the Madikeri Fort and Museum to learn about the history of Coorg.
End your trip with a visit to the beautiful Abbey Falls, one of the most popular tourist spots in Coorg. Enjoy a peaceful walk through the coffee and spice plantations and marvel at the stunning waterfall. In the afternoon, head back to Coorg for some last-minute souvenir shopping before returning home.
Make sure to try the local Coorgi cuisine, especially the Pandi Curry (pork curry) and Akki Roti (rice roti). You can also visit the Nagarhole National Park for a wildlife safari or the Iruppu Falls for another scenic waterfall. To maximize your fun, try to schedule your trip during the monsoon season (June-September) when the waterfalls are at their best.
